Bridge Plate: Used in large railway bridges. They must withstand dynamic loads, impact, vibration, and corrosion resistance.
Shipbuilding Plate: Used in the manufacture of marine and inland vessel hulls. They require high strength, ductility, toughness, cold bending properties, weldability, and corrosion resistance.
Boiler Plate: Used in the manufacture of various boilers and important accessories. Because boiler plates operate at medium temperatures (below 350°C) and high pressure, they are subject to not only high pressure but also impact, fatigue loads, and water and air corrosion. Therefore, they must maintain a certain level of strength and possess excellent weldability and cold bending properties.
